ANALYSIS: EU Pork Exports Surge in 2025 Amid Production Growth and Competitive Pricing
European pork exports expanded across 2025, driven by increased production and competitive global pricing, though geographic divergence reveals winners and losers in key markets.
According to the latest European Commission data, EU pork exports increased during 2025, with both overall exports—including byproducts—and fresh and frozen meat sales growing compared with 2024.
